No - see FFR website - they've dropped down a division. Hasty re-arrangement of entire fixture list, budget etc.

With the two leagues originally both having 11 clubs, there was a bye in each round. Seems to me that the Elite 2 team which had a bye each week could play St. Gaudens instead and minimize disruption to the other fixtures. Absolute nightmare for the other clubs, though. Elite 2 clubs already have horrendous travel expenses with 3 teams in provence, plus lyon, paris, plus teams all over the south-west. Corbeil v St. Gaudens must be a 20 hr round trip.

Not sure the FFR13 can take too much of the blame here - as the press release says - St. Gaudens gave assurances back in June that things would be OK. Ironic thing is that St Gaudens president (Jean-Alain Rives) was formerly in charge of the LER and acquired something of a reputation for lecturing others on how to run their clubs -he made all of the clubs have an associated limited company. Trouble seems to have followed them the last couple of years - M. Rives & others suspended for entering the dressing room and arguing with the ref, failing to travel to Lyon under dubious circumstances etc.

From the FFR website, St. Go refused entry in Elite 2 - other clubs citing problems with the extra fixtures, travel cost and so on. They've been asked to reconsider whether they really want to drop out of Elite 1 - implication being that they might have to sit out the year, or drop right down to federal division. The federation also considering suspending M. Rives & other officials. Fairly stern public rebuke from the FFR - calling the club reckless and casual. Decision due today on where they go next.

Of the games that did go ahead, Pia won the derby against St.Esteve/UTC, Avignon beat Carcassonne, Lezignan beat Lescure, Villeneuve won at Montpellier. Some decent crowds reported in the press, 1500 at Avignon, 1400 at Pia. Most interesting result from the 2nd division was at relegated Carpentras, who were thrashed at home by newly promoted Tonneins.

St. Gaudens last night again refused to compete in Elite1 and re-stated their wish to go into Elite2 - and pointed out that they would lose most of their funding if they dropped down any lower. Also threatening legal action as a possibility (taking the situation to the national olympic committee/ministry of sport). I don't see how the FFR can back down here. St. Go are really making things look farcical - no wonder the sport has struggled for the past 20-30 years with people like this in charge. But it would be a real shame to lose another place that has been a stronghold of the game.
